Summary
Microsoft has deprecated the popular IntelliCode extension in VS Code 1.107, disabling its gray inline suggestions that had over 60 million downloads. The company now directs users to the Copilot AI extension, which offers only 2,000 free suggestions before requiring a paid license. This change effectively forces developers to pay for AI-assisted coding features that were previously available for free through IntelliCode.
